获取100以内的质数

以下是JS方法获取100以内的质数

function getPrimes(max) {
    const primes = [];
    for (let num = 2; num <= max; num++) {
        let isPrime = true;
        for (let div = 2; div * div <= num; div++) {
            if (num % div === 0) {
                isPrime = false;
                break;
            }
        }
        if (isPrime) {
            primes.push(num);
        }
    }
    return primes;
}

// 调用函数并打印100以内的所有质数
const primesUpTo100 = getPrimes(100);
console.log(primesUpTo100);

  

别的编程语言都差不多,大概就是这个意思,

posted @ 2024-07-26 10:35  技术探索者  阅读(3)  评论(0编辑  收藏  举报